2025 Hyundai Santa Fe
Hyundai’s 2025 Santa Fe makes a bold statement with its futuristic, rugged exterior, but it’s the value-packed and unexpectedly spacious cabin that truly captivates. This family hauler is enormously appealing, offering standard 3-row seating and an abundance of cargo space, making it an ideal fit for larger families or those who frequently transport gear. Most trims comfortably accommodate seven passengers, with the top-tier Calligraphy model offering a plush six-seat configuration featuring second-row captain’s chairs.
While not standard across all trims, the available Panoramic Curved Display is a feature lifted directly from a higher price bracket, presenting a seamless, integrated screen that flows elegantly from the instrument panel across the center of the dash. This advanced infotainment system is not just visually stunning; it’s highly functional. Practicality is paramount, with thoughtful options like dual wireless device charging pads to keep multiple devices powered, opulent Nappa leather upholstery available on higher trims, and a head-up display that projects vital information directly into the driver’s line of sight. The quality of materials throughout the cabin is genuinely impressive, conveying a premium look and feel that belies the Santa Fe’s accessible pricing. Moreover, the sheer volume of space is remarkable, offering 14.6 cubic feet behind the third row—enough for daily essentials—expanding to a cavernous 79.6 cubic feet with both rear rows folded flat. This SUV’s interior architecture maximizes usable space, creating an expansive, minimalist, yet tech-forward environment that integrates innovative features like front relaxation seats and a UV-C sanitizing glove box. The Santa Fe’s cabin strikes an ideal balance of form and function, delivering a serene and highly adaptable mobile environment.

2025 Lincoln Corsair
Lincoln’s concerted push toward a more upscale and technologically advanced lineup is elegantly showcased in the 2025 Corsair, serving as a highly accessible entry point into the luxury brand. While its larger siblings, the Aviator and Navigator, boast more extravagant immersive wrap-around screens, the Corsair intelligently utilizes a simpler, yet highly effective, center-mounted 13.2-inch capacitive touchscreen paired with a crisp 12.3-inch color instrument cluster display. This advanced infotainment system, powered by SYNC 4 with integrated Alexa, ensures seamless connectivity and intuitive control.
Upper trim levels further elevate the audio experience with a high-end Revel sound system, making the most of the Corsair’s impressively quiet cabin. Acoustic laminated windshield glass and active noise control technology work in concert to filter out unwanted road sounds, creating a serene environment conducive to enjoying your chosen audio. A unique and delightful touch, the “Symphonic Chimes” replace harsh, traditional warning sounds, a subtle yet significant innovation that speaks volumes about Lincoln’s commitment to a refined user experience. The Corsair’s interior masterfully blends the best of traditional luxury with modern technological advancements. It smartly retains functional elements like a physical volume knob and dedicated hard buttons for the gear selector, appealing to those who appreciate tangible controls. The mix of high-quality interior materials, rich color palettes, and seamlessly integrated technology results in a cabin that feels simultaneously classic and cutting-edge, offering genuine premium automotive interior design.
2025 Mazda CX-90
The 2025 Mazda CX-90 represents a significant stride in Mazda’s determined ascent towards true luxury status. This 3-row SUV offers a compelling taste of the premium experience often associated with Acura or Lexus, distinguished by its upscale materials and meticulously tasteful design. Beyond its potent powertrains and a remarkably planted, athletic demeanor on the road, the CX-90 truly shines inside. It provides ample front-seat and second-row space, a reasonably accommodating third row, and an impressive suite of standard equipment. This includes an 8-way power driver’s seat, sophisticated 3-zone automatic climate control, a commanding 10.25-inch center screen, and adaptive cruise control, among many other amenities that underscore its value proposition.
For enhanced comfort and accessibility, beyond the standard 8-seat configuration, buyers can opt for a 2-seat third-row bench coupled with second-row captain’s chairs, reducing capacity to six but significantly boosting comfort and ease of access to the rearmost seats. The second-row seats are not only sliding but also reclinable, offering 39.4 inches of legroom, while the third row provides a respectable 30.4 inches. Cargo versatility is also a strong suit, with 14.9 cubic feet behind the third row expanding to a generous 75.2 cubic feet when all rear seats are folded flat. Every detail, from the elegant instrument cluster to the artfully woven tapestry of metal, genuine wood, and fabric, conveys a sense of quiet sophistication. The CX-90’s interior doesn’t just punch above its weight; it delivers a knockout blow in every row, easily rivaling much more expensive luxury SUV interiors under $50k. The colors, patterns, textures, and overall flow are exceptional, often surprising first-time Mazda shoppers with its caliber.
2025 Subaru Crosstrek
The 2025 Subaru Crosstrek, having received a comprehensive redesign for 2024, showcases its most significant upgrades within the cabin. While the segment-defining standard all-wheel drive and EyeSight driver-assist systems remain core tenets, the interior advancements are truly noteworthy. Drivers will immediately appreciate the much-improved front seats, now featuring enhanced padding and more substantial bolsters, a boon for both on-road comfort and off-road stability. All but the base model benefit from a prominent 11.6-inch portrait-style touchscreen, integrating various vehicle functions and offering a modern digital interface.
However, the Crosstrek’s interior isn’t solely focused on luxury accommodations; it masterfully blends form and function, embodying robust practicality. It offers impressive roominess for its subcompact SUV size, with abundant cargo space and decent rear-seat legroom, making it highly adaptable for active lifestyles. Given its reasonable starting price, a fully loaded Limited model, complete with a power driver’s seat, premium leather-trimmed upholstery, and tasteful accents, still comfortably remains under the $50,000 threshold. The Crosstrek’s interior demonstrates that a great-looking cabin can also be exceptionally practical. Materials are thoughtfully selected for durability and are presented in cool colors and patterns, reflecting its adventurous spirit. Furthermore, the surprisingly quiet cabin, thanks to improved sound insulation, enhances the driving experience, proving that sturdy and robust design can coexist harmoniously with impressive tech. Features like fold-flat rear seats and a black fabric roof to hide stains further underscore its active-lifestyle utility, highlighting thoughtful design for real-world use.

2025 Toyota Grand Highlander
Introduced just last year, the 2025 Toyota Grand Highlander immediately establishes itself as a 3-row, family-first SUV that prioritizes comfort, quality, and practicality. Aesthetically, the Grand Highlander blends a sense of rugged capability with softer edges and a laser focus on interior comfort, making it a harmonious space for long journeys. Both the base Grand Highlander XLE and the popular midrange Limited models remain comfortably within our $50,000 ceiling, yet they offer an impressive array of features that enhance the premium feel.
These include seamless wireless smartphone integration, Toyota’s renowned adaptive cruise control, a vibrant JBL audio system for an immersive sound experience, heated front and second-row seats for all-season comfort, and perforated leather upholstery that adds a touch of sophisticated texture. An optional panoramic moonroof further brightens the cabin, whether configured with the standard bench or available captain’s chairs in the second row. Thoughtful, family-friendly equipment is standard across the board, such as second-row retractable sunshades for passenger comfort, a remarkable total of 13 cupholders to keep everyone hydrated, efficient 3-zone automatic climate control, convenient wireless device charging, and easy-to-clean SofTex simulated leather upholstery—a perfect solution for active families. The Grand Highlander’s interior quality genuinely justifies its sticker price, offering a third row and cargo space that families can truly utilize, masterfully combining utility with a subtle degree of accessible luxury.
